Root systems of established hedges are around 1.5 to 3.5 times as large as the plant. Trunk diameter or trunk area are the most precise measurements for approximating root spread.To measure the trunk's diameter use a leader or benchmark. Roots expand and also spread out rapidly in young and middle-aged trees with trunk diameters of 10 inches or less.

How long is a deep watering?

What Does Watering Deeply Mean? There is no hard-and-fast definition for watering deeply, but it generally means that the water is able to soak at least eight inches below the soil surface.

What does overwatering look like?

The most obvious sign of overwatering is wilting. As stated above, leaves will turn yellow and wilted – not crisp and green. Wilting can also occur throughout the plant, including the stem, buds and flowers. You will also notice the plant growing especially slow.
